使用中文编程代码主要有以下几种情况:
注释:
在编写代码时,可以使用中文进行注释。注释是用于解释代码的作用和用途,不会被编译器执行,因此可以使用中文来提高代码的可读性。例如,在Python中可以使用中文注释:
```python
这是一个示例代码,用来计算两个数的和
a = 10
b = 20
sum = a + b
print("两个数的和为:", sum)
```
变量名:
在一些编程语言中,允许使用中文作为变量名。不过,这种情况比较少见,一般不推荐使用中文作为变量名,因为会增加代码的复杂度和可读性。例如,在Python中是不允许使用中文作为变量名的:
```python
不允许使用中文作为变量名
姓名 = "张三"
print(姓名)
```
输出:
在一些特定的场景下,可以使用中文进行输出。这种情况一般用于一些简单的测试或者学习目的,不推荐在正式的项目中使用。例如,在Python中可以使用中文进行输出:
```python
使用中文进行输出
print("你好,世界!")
```
中文编程语言:
除了上述情况,还有一些专门的中文编程语言,如“零语言”、“汉芯”等,它们是从头开始设计的中文编程语言,同时也提供了相应的编译器和解释器。这些语言通常采用中文关键词和语法结构,使得代码更易于理解和编写。
AI辅助编程:
近年来,随着人工智能技术的发展,一些AI开发工具如Windsurf和Cursor支持通过输入中文描述来生成代码片段,极大地提升了开发效率。例如,输入“创建一个用户登录接口”,即可生成相应的后端代码。
建议
注释和变量名:在编写代码时,建议主要使用英文进行注释和变量命名,以保持代码的国际化和可读性。
学习和娱乐:对于初学者,可以使用中文编程来更好地理解编程语法和概念,但建议在正式项目中谨慎使用。
专业工具:利用AI开发工具可以大幅提高编程效率,建议学习和掌握这些工具的使用方法。
中文编程语言:虽然有一些中文编程语言,但它们目前仍处于发展阶段,功能和应用范围有限,建议在有特定需求时再进行选择和使用。
通过以上方法,可以在一定程度上使用中文进行编程,但需要注意代码的可读性和可维护性,以及跨平台的兼容性。